Why Traditional Estimating and Scheduling Fall Short

Before diving into AI solutions, it’s important to understand the pain points that many local businesses face:

  • Time‑intensive phone calls: Estimating a job often requires multiple back‑and‑forth conversations to gather site details, tree dimensions, and customer preferences.
  • Human error: Manual data entry can lead to inaccurate measurements, missed permits, or double‑booked crews.
  • Under‑utilized crews: Without real‑time visibility into crew locations and skill sets, managers struggle to fill gaps efficiently, leading to idle time.
  • Paper‑heavy invoicing: Generating and tracking invoices manually adds administrative overhead and delays cash flow.

These inefficiencies increase overhead, reduce profit margins, and often result in a subpar customer experience. The good news? AI integration can address each of these challenges head‑on.

AI‑Powered Estimating: Turning Photos into Precise Quotes

How It Works

Modern AI models trained on thousands of tree images can identify species, estimate trunk diameter, crown spread, and even predict required equipment. When a homeowner uploads a photo through a mobile app or website, the AI engine instantly generates a detailed estimate that includes:

  • Labor hours based on tree size and complexity
  • Equipment costs (e.g., crane, bucket truck)
  • Permit fees and waste disposal charges
  • Suggested service packages (pruning, removal, health assessment)

This process reduces the need for a field technician to visit the site just for a rough measurement, saving both time and travel expenses.

Smart Scheduling: Matching the Right Crew to the Right Job

Dynamic Crew Allocation

AI scheduling platforms ingest real‑time data from GPS trackers, crew skill matrices, and weather forecasts. The algorithm then:

  1. Prioritizes urgent jobs (e.g., storm‑damaged trees) based on severity scores.
  2. Groups jobs by geographic proximity to reduce travel mileage.
  3. Matches technicians with the exact certifications needed for each task (e.g., certified arborist, crane operator).

The result is a more balanced workload, higher crew utilization, and reduced fuel costs.

Actionable Tips for Tree Service Owners Ready to Adopt AI

1. Start with a Simple AI Estimator

If you’re new to business automation, begin with a plug‑and‑play estimating widget that can be embedded on your website. Look for solutions that:

  • Accept photo uploads and return a detailed quote within minutes.
  • Integrate with your existing invoicing software (e.g., QuickBooks, Xero).
  • Offer a free trial so you can test accuracy on local tree species.

2. Map Your Crew Skills and Equipment

Before deploying a scheduling AI, audit your workforce:

  1. List each technician’s certifications, years of experience, and preferred equipment.
  2. Catalog all owned machinery, noting capacity, maintenance schedules, and availability.
  3. Feed this data into the AI platform so it can make intelligent matching decisions.

3. Leverage Weather APIs for Smarter Dispatch

South Palm Beach’s micro‑climates can change quickly. Integrate a reputable weather API (e.g., Dark Sky, Weatherbit) so the scheduler can:

  • Shift high‑risk jobs to safer windows.
  • Avoid sending crews into storms, thereby reducing liability.
  • Plan preventative pruning before the hurricane season, creating an additional revenue stream.

4. Track ROI with Clear Metrics

To justify the investment, monitor these key performance indicators (KPIs):

KPI How to Measure Target Improvement
Quote Turnaround Time Average minutes from request to estimate Reduce by 70%
Crew Utilization Billable hours ÷ total available hours Increase to >85%
Travel Cost per Job Total fuel expenses ÷ number of jobs Cut by 20%
Customer Satisfaction (CSAT) Post‑service survey results Lift by 10 points

Understanding the Financial Impact: Cost Savings in Real Numbers

Let’s translate the efficiency gains into dollars for a typical mid‑size operation serving 250 residential jobs per year.

  1. Reduced Estimate Visits: If each preliminary site visit costs $75 in labor and mileage, cutting 100 visits saves $7,500.
  2. Higher Crew Utilization: Moving from 68% to 89% utilization frees up 21% of billable hours. At an average bill rate of $85/hour, that equals roughly $18,000 in additional revenue.
  3. Lower Fuel Costs: Saving 18% on fuel for a fleet that spends $30,000 annually yields $5,400 in savings.
  4. Faster Payment Cycle: Automated invoicing reduces days sales outstanding (DSO) by 10 days, improving cash flow by an estimated $12,000.

Combined, these improvements can boost net profit by $43,000–$50,000 annually—a compelling case for AI automation.

Overcoming Common Adoption Barriers

Data Quality Concerns

AI is only as good as the data you feed it. Start by cleaning existing records: remove duplicate contacts, standardize address formats, and verify tree species codes. A clean database reduces model error and accelerates learning.

Employee Resistance

Introduce AI as a tool that augments staff rather than replaces them. Offer hands‑on training sessions, highlight how reduced paperwork frees technicians to focus on skilled tree work, and celebrate early wins.

Budget Constraints

Many AI platforms operate on a subscription model, turning a large upfront capex into predictable monthly opex. When budgeting, factor in the projected ROI (as shown above) to demonstrate that the spend pays for itself within the first year.
